Structuration theory: People use rules and re- sources to structure social interactions. Functional theory: Communication in groups functions to promote sound reasoning, prevent errors, and build productive relationships among members. Select Add a …In Microsoft Teams, teams are groups of people brought together for work, projects, or common interests. Teams are made up of two types of channels — standard (available and visible to everyone) and private (focused, private conversations with a specific audience). A group is a collection of individuals who interact with each other such that one person’s actions impact the others. In other words, a group is defined as two or more individuals, interacting and interdependent, who have come together to achieve particular objectives.
